Another big change is that we will be carrying much more inventory than in previous years meaning that you handy people that want to build and maintain your own fence can now buy fence supplies and DIY fence supply packages from True Gritt Fencing. We will be offering chain link fence supply packages, vinyl fence supply packages, and ornamental fence supply packages at fair and competitive rates. If you are unsure of exactly how much you need, we will come do the measuring and the math for you and make sure you get exact fence supply package required. We are also happy to provide some pointers and tricks of the fencing trade to make sure your fence installation process goes smoothly!
We are also now able to offer temporary fence panels available for rent! Temporary fence panels can be used for construction projects, special events, or safety requirements. We do the delivery, set up, and tear down making temporary fence panels an affordable and easy addition to your project. If you are in need of a residential fence sooner rather than later, we offer our temporary fence panels for your yard free of charge until we can get there to do your job.
As we grow, we are also excited to be able to offer residential fencing services and commercial fencing services outside of Medicine Hat and surrounding area. We are now able to offer commercial and residential fencing services to Medicine Hat, Dunmore, Redcliff, Brooks, Bow Island, Maple Creek, Kindersley, Swift Current, and anywhere in between.
